In a Flash


Over at the PaperArtsy blog Helen is back again and she's been playing with the Crunchy Waxed Kraft Paper.  She's showcased loads of techniques which you can find here.

I decided to use the very first one by painting it with nougat and irish cream fresco paints and I scrunched it up.  I then used another of the techniques by rubbing the surface with walnut distress ink and inking it off on another piece of card.

I'd also received my new (to me) T!m stamp plates so I had a play with those too. I stamped the light bulb 3 times, the last time onto acetate and painted the back with nougat fresco paint.  The heart is die cut from the metal card and stamped in black stazon with PA mini #44 script, as is the crown.  The bottom piece of crunchy waxed kraft paper is scrunched up and coloured with onyxite treasure gold.
